+CMS COntent Management Homepage

/ Indeks dokumentacji / Wdrożenie / Szabon strony / Plik XHTML / Znaczniki w systemie / Dynamiczne elementy / cms:Plaintext

cms:Plaintext

<cms:Plaintext id="identyfikator" [Class=""] [Text=""]  [Publish="yes|no|rights"] [Lock="yes|no|rights"] [MaxLength=""] [Wrapper="file://"] [Bundle="file://"] [Origin="abstract|page"] ></cms:Plaintext>

Atrybuty:

  • Text - Domyślny tekst
  • Class - Klasa CSS
  • Style - Styl CSS
  • Publish - Publikuj/Nie publikuj [yes|no] 
  • id - Dowolny ciąg znaków wyróżniający dany element sposród pozostałych pozostałych elementów tego samego modułu. Musi być on unikalny dla pojedyńczego szablonu. Elementy tego samego typu (np. tekst) o identycznych identyfikatorach informują system o tym, że element na stronie ma swoją kopię (oba elementy są takie same). Identyfikator może posiadać polskie znaki i w sposób opisowy identyfikować element strony.
  • Lock - Blokuj dostęp. Edycja możliwa tylko przez użytkownika root. Lock przyjmuje wartości (yes|no|rights).
  • Cache - Cache treść
  • MaxLength - Maksymalna długość tekstu wyświetlanego na stronie. Tekst dopełniany jest jednak do pełnego wyrazu. Atrybut MaxLength brany jest pod uwagę jedynie w abstraktach stron, przez co może być wykorzystany do prezentowania długich zajawek artykułów, np. w postaci krótkiego testu z ... (trzema kropkami po n znakach).
  • Bundle - Ścieżka do pliku opakowującego zawartość w dodatkowy szablon. Plik musi mieć znacznik '%s', który zostanie zastąpiony treścią. Różnica pomiędzy Wrapper, a Bundle polega na tym, że opakowanie (np. obramowanie) będzie znajdować się poza zakładkami do edycji. Pozwala to na np. umieszczanie treści wewnątrz tabel.
  • Wrapper - Ścieżka do pliku opakowującego zawartość w dodatkowy szablon. Plik musi mieć znacznik '%s', który zostanie zastąpiony treścią.
  • Origin - Miejsce pochodzenia. Można ograniczyć publikację tylko do wskazanego miejsca pochodzenia. Np. mimo, iż element jest edytowany na stronie matce to może on być widoczny tylko w abstrakcie (Origin="abstract"), np. miniatura zdjęcia, albo treść zajawki w artykule.

Opis elementu:

Moduł cms::Plaintext umożliwia wprowadzenie na stronę elementu typu tekst bez możliwości formatowania.

Przykład wdrożenia (przykładowy plik szablonu):

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N"
"http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">

<html xmlns:cms="http://www.pluscms.net">
<body>

Autor: <cms:Plaintext id="autor" />
</body>
</html>

W miejsce <cms:Plaintext id="autor" .> zostanie podstawiona treść wprowadzona za pomocą konsoli. Jeżeli użytkownik zaloguje się jako pełnoprawny edytor strony w miejscu <cms:Plaintext id="autor" /> pojawi się także konsola do zarządzania treścią.
Zobacz więcej...

Metryka dokumentu

Tytuł: Indeks dokumantacji
Opis: Spis stron dokumentacji
Źródło: +CMS Content Management
Prawa autorskie: +CMS Content Management Platform
Autor: root Zmodyfikowany przez: root
Data utworzenia: 2008-09-06 20:33:24 Data modyfikacji: 2008-09-10 17:09:12
Data publikacji: 2008-09-06 20:35:05
(c) +CMS Content Management Platform